MISS MARY WALKER [OF PETERHEAD]. AKA and see "Margaret Walker," "Mary Walker." Scottish, Reel. B Flat Major. Standard tuning (fiddle). One part. Composed by the great Scottish fiddler and composer J. Scott Skinner (1843-1927), the melody (as "Mary Walker") appears in his Scottish Violinist (1900). See also Belfast fiddler Sean Maguire's version under title "Margaret Walker."

Source for notated version:

Printed sources: Hunter (Fiddle Music of Scotland), 1988; No. 269.
